Robert Joseph Gregoire, 87, of Prospect Hill Road, Rumney, passed away on Monday, October 6, 2014 at his home.
Robert was born in Grand Forks, ND on October 8, 1926 and grew up in Grand Forks and in Spokane, WA. He graduated from Spokane High School. He resided in Berkley, CA and has been a resident of Rumney since 1964.
Robert was a U.S. Army Veteran, serving during the Korean War and was a member of the American Legion Post 0076.
Robert worked for the Roebling Company in San Francisco, CA and then was the North East Region Manager for Wire Rope Corporation of America. After his retirement in 1989, he returned to Maple Grove Farm and enjoyed producing maple syrup, haying and enjoying the stewardship of his land.
Robert was a member of the Church of the Holy Spirit, in Plymouth, the Rumney Historical Society, and the Baker River Grange, in Rumney. He served on the Rumney Planning Board, the Board of Directors of Speare Hospital, in Plymouth, and he helped established the Quincy Bog nature area in Rumney.
